How to Fix Liquid Damaged Phone Problems


A phone dropped into a sink, puddle or drink can look fine for the first few minutes, then fail later when moisture begins corroding the components inside. If you are searching for how to fix liquid damaged phone issues, the first priority is not switching it back on to check. It is stopping power from reaching wet circuits and getting the device assessed before hidden damage spreads.

Water damage is rarely just about water. Tap water, rain, seawater, fizzy drinks and coffee all leave behind minerals, sugar or other residue. Those contaminants can continue causing faults long after the outside of the phone feels dry.

What to do immediately after a phone gets wet

Take the phone out of the liquid straight away, switch it off and do not charge it. If the screen is unresponsive, hold the power button until it shuts down if possible. Remove the case, SIM tray and any removable accessories, then gently dry the exterior with a clean, lint-free cloth.

Keep the charging port facing down while you do this. A light tap against your hand can help loose droplets escape, but do not shake the phone hard. Shaking may push moisture further into the screen, cameras or internal connectors.

If the phone has a removable battery, take it out. Most modern iPhones, Samsung Galaxy devices and similar handsets do not, so do not try to prise the phone open with household tools. Cracked glass, damaged seals and torn flex cables can turn a repairable liquid incident into a more expensive job.

Move the phone to a dry, ventilated room and leave it powered off. If you need to contact somebody urgently, use another device. The temptation to test it is understandable, particularly when the phone holds work messages, banking apps or family photos, but powering up a wet device is one of the main causes of short circuits.

How to fix a liquid damaged phone without making it worse

Drying the outside is sensible. Trying internet fixes that use heat or absorbent materials is not. The goal is to avoid heat, pressure and electricity while moisture is still present inside the device.

Do not put the phone in rice. Rice does not reliably draw moisture from underneath chips, shields or screen layers. Small grains and dust can also lodge in the charging port. It may make a phone appear dry while corrosion continues internally.

Avoid a hairdryer, radiator, oven or direct sunlight. Excess heat can damage the battery, distort adhesives, affect the display and force moisture deeper into the handset. Compressed air is not a good answer either, as it can drive liquid towards components that were not originally affected.

A sealed container with silica gel packets may reduce humidity around the phone, but it is not a repair. It can be a reasonable short-term measure while arranging professional help, provided the phone remains switched off. It will not remove sticky residue from a spilled drink or repair corrosion already starting on the logic board.

Check the charging port and liquid alerts

Many newer phones display a moisture or liquid-detection warning when a cable is inserted. Treat this warning seriously. Unplug the charger and allow the port to air dry with the handset standing upright, port facing down, in a dry place.

Never scrape inside the port with a pin, paperclip or tissue. The contacts are delicate, and compacted fibres can cause charging problems of their own. Wireless charging may seem like a workaround, but it is still not wise if the phone may have moisture inside. Charging creates heat, and heat is the last thing a wet battery or circuit board needs.

Some phones have liquid contact indicators inside the SIM tray area. These can help a technician identify exposure, but they do not show how severe the internal damage is. A phone can have no visible warning and still suffer corrosion around its charging circuit, microphone, cameras or main board.

When it is safe to turn the phone on

There is no guaranteed number of hours that makes a liquid-damaged phone safe to use. Surface water may evaporate quickly, but liquid trapped beneath shields or connectors can remain much longer. The right decision depends on what entered the phone, how much liquid was involved, whether it was submerged, and whether it was already powered on.

For a light splash that only touched the exterior, careful drying may be enough. For immersion, a drink spill, seawater, a wet charging port or a phone that has started behaving oddly, professional inspection is the safer option. The sooner the device is opened, cleaned correctly and checked for corrosion, the better the chance of preventing further faults.

If the phone turns on after drying, back up your data immediately. Do this only if it is operating normally and shows no moisture warning. Copy photos and files to a secure location, and make sure important authenticator codes, contacts and work documents are protected. A device can recover temporarily, then fail days or weeks later as corrosion develops.

Signs your phone needs a liquid-damage repair

A phone does not need to be completely dead before it needs attention. Common symptoms include intermittent charging, a muffled speaker, microphone problems, a foggy camera, screen flickering, random restarts, overheating, weak signal or battery drain that was not there before.

Green or white marks around a port, SIM tray or connector can indicate corrosion. So can a charging cable that only works at a particular angle. These issues may look like ordinary wear, but after liquid exposure they often point to contamination on the charging port or nearby board components.

Be particularly cautious if the phone becomes hot, smells unusual, swells, or the screen starts lifting away from the frame. Stop using it, do not charge it and keep it away from flammable materials. A damaged lithium-ion battery needs proper handling rather than further testing at home.

What a professional liquid-damage repair involves

A proper repair is more than leaving a handset in a drying box. A technician first checks the extent of the exposure and whether the phone is safe to power. The device may then be dismantled so the battery, screen, charging assembly, cameras and internal board can be inspected.

Contamination is cleaned from affected areas using suitable electronics-grade methods. Connectors and components are examined for corrosion, then the phone is tested for charging, audio, cameras, buttons, network signal and other faults. In some cases, cleaning resolves the issue. In others, the liquid has damaged a charging port, battery, screen or board-level component that needs replacing or specialist repair.

Data recovery can also be time-sensitive. If the phone holds irreplaceable photographs, business files or access to important accounts, tell the repair technician before authorising work. The repair approach may differ when preserving data is the main priority. Can a liquid-damaged phone be repaired?

Often, yes, but no honest repairer can promise it before inspection. Clean water exposure caught early has a better outlook than seawater, pool water, coffee or sugary drinks. The age of the phone matters too. A recent handset with strong water resistance may survive a brief accident, while an older device with worn seals can let liquid in more easily.

Water-resistance ratings are not a guarantee against damage. Seals weaken with drops, repairs, age and general use, and manufacturers usually test devices under controlled conditions rather than in hot baths, soapy sinks or pockets full of condensation.

The practical rule is simple: switch it off, do not charge it, avoid rice and heat, and arrange an inspection quickly if liquid may have entered the phone. Acting early gives both the device and your data the best chance of recovery.
